The Arizona State Sun Devils had an amazing 2024 season. They went 11-3, securing the No. 4 seed in the College Football Playoff, eventually losing to No. 5 Texas in the quarterfinals.

What makes that even more impressive is that the expectations weren't high at all, considering they were coming off back-to-back 3-9 seasons in 2022 and 2023 and hadn't appeared in a bowl game since 2021.

Much of that unexpected success fell on the shoulders of quarterback Sam Leavitt, who has now earned an exciting honor before 2025 as he was named the Big 12 Preseason Offensive Player of the Year.

That caught the attention of the Sun Devils, who reshared the exciting news on X, captioning it "Preseason praise." 

Last season, in his first year as a full-time starter at the collegiate level, Leavitt was impressive, completing 216 of 350 passes for 2,885 yards, 24 touchdowns, six interceptions and a 150.2 passing efficiency rating.

It wasn't only his passing ability that was on display, though, as he also showed a strong ability as a dual-threat quarterback, rushing the ball 110 times for 443 yards and five touchdowns.

Leavitt's efforts helped Arizona State achieve some impressive offensive numbers, finishing the year tied for 30th in points per game (32.9) and tied for 28th in total yards per game (429.4).

Not only will Leavitt be looking to achieve the same team success, but also chase some more personal accolades, as ESPN BET ties him for the 11th-best odds (+3000) to win the Heisman Trophy.
